Transaction 64ab7801e8904a5dcf78e06c99cecd60f1000fbd8116124ceccab22a90d9dc55

block
fd994ae76994aeb2e1f6148eda366b48c25d4157976bbb955222640307db6f34

1 Input

23 Outputs